Harp and Crown Credit Union donate £500 to Police Care UK, a charity dedicated to supporting serving and veteran police officers and staff, volunteers, and their families who have suffered physical or psychological harm as a result of their policing role.

Police Care UK is independent of the police service, and their work is funded entirely by donations and fundraising. In the last six years, the charity has seen a 684% increase in enquiries from those connected with policing in Northern Ireland and in the last three years has spent £150,000 on mental health support for these individuals.

The Harp and Crown Credit Union donation will go directly towards therapy sessions for police personnel in Northern Ireland (NI), helping individuals recover from the unique challenges of policing.

In the last financial year, 11% of all Police Care UK enquiries came from those connected with the Police Service of Northern Ireland. In addition, during this time period:

  • 88% of those enquiries related to support with their mental health and wellbeing,

  • 54% of all enquiries related to trauma/PTSD/C-PTSD/ undiagnosed trauma - which is more than the national average. 

  • 79% of all enquiries were assisted, whether that was through therapy, grants, peer support or even signposted to more appropriate services.

  • 57% of those assisted had a full psychological assessment to determine if the Police Care UK therapy service was right for them.

  • From those connected with police in NI who then completed the Police Care UK therapy survey after finishing their treatment, 89% said life was better because of this service
